At the core of any kind of projector is its lens, which works to focus and shape the light produced by the projector’s lamp or source of light. A top notch lens can make a considerable difference in the final outcome, influencing just how shades are rendered, exactly how sharp the photo is, and the general watching experience. Variables such as lens material, design, and finishing play critical roles in establishing image quality. For example, many modern-day projector lenses are made from high-grade glass that minimizes optical distortion and chromatic aberration, guaranteeing that colors remain sharp and true throughout the forecasted image. Moreover, progressed lens coatings are executed to minimize glow and enhance light transmission, boosting brightness and contrast, especially in atmospheres with ambient light.
When taking into consideration different kinds of projector lenses, customers will normally run into two major categories: repaired lenses and zoom lenses. Dealt with lenses have a set focal size, which means that they give a regular picture size and quality at a details range from the display. These lenses are commonly preferred in specialist setups where accuracy is extremely important, such as in galleries or movie theaters. On the other hand, zoom lenses provide versatility and adaptability, enabling customers to adjust the zoom degree to fit various room dimensions and screen measurements. This adaptability can be especially useful for home cinema arrangements or traveling discussions, as it offers individuals the choice to quickly change the forecasted photo without requiring to rearrange the projector.
The throw distance of a projector lens is one more key aspect that prospective buyers need to take into consideration. The toss range determines how far the projector needs to be placed from the screen to achieve a wanted image size, and this dimension differs considerably in between different lenses. Short-throw lenses are developed to project big photos from really close ranges, making them excellent for smaller sized areas where area is restricted. These lenses enable users to set up projectors in manner ins which minimize darkness and optimize functional room. On the other hand, long-throw lenses are needed for bigger locations, permitting considerable image dimension at excellent ranges, which is often seen in auditoriums or conference halls. Recognizing your room and how you prepare to make use of the projector is vital in picking the right lens.
In enhancement to toss distance and lens type, lens shift capacities can additionally significantly boost a projector’s use. Lens change allows customers to relocate the image vertically or flat without literally rearranging the projector, making it simpler to align the projected photo with the display.
